What are the must-see historical places and other sights to visit in Port of Spain?
Port of Spain is notable for landmarks like President's House, The Red House and Magnificent Seven Houses. Cultural venues include National Museum and Art Gallery, Queen's Hall and Visualart Galleries.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are Ariapita Avenue and Queen's Park Savannah Grand Stand.
What is a historic hotel like in Port of Spain?
Guests who choose a historic hotel can sleep in a building that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A stately home, palace or even a lodge, old police station or skyscraper can be considered a historic hotel as long as it has special significance. Traditional architecture and period features are typically preserved in the communal spaces and guestrooms of these historic hotels in Port of Spain, bringing the history to life.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is a term often used in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is a term often used in the U.S. though overall the terms are quite similar. The physical building and architecture of historic hotels tend to be what's most important. For a heritage hotel, it's mainly the cultural value as well as how it shaped the community.
